Phallic growth after hCG. A clinical index of androgen responsiveness

Human chorionic gonadotropin (hCG) stimulation tests revealed significant penile growth in neonates with ambiguous genitalia. This androgen response supports male sex assignment for genetic males with microphallus.

Background:

  • Ambiguous genitalia in neonates presents diagnostic and management challenges.
  • Understanding androgen responsiveness is crucial for sex assignment in 46,XY infants with microphallus.

Observation:

  • Six neonates with 46,XY karyotype, microphallus, and ambiguous genitalia underwent a three-day human chorionic gonadotropin (hCG) stimulation test.
  • Patients had no identified steroidogenesis enzyme defects or 5 alpha-reductase deficiency.

Findings:

  • All neonates demonstrated penile growth ranging from 0.25 to 0.75 cm within five days of hCG administration.
  • Four out of six patients achieved normal penile length (> 2.0 cm) within 48 hours post-hCG treatment.
  • The study indicates significant androgen responsiveness to hCG in this cohort.

Implications:

  • Penile growth in response to hCG suggests sufficient androgenic activity.
  • Positive phallic growth response may aid in supporting male sex assignment decisions.
  • Further research can explore long-term outcomes and optimal management strategies.
